Nestled in the charming surroundings of the New Forest National Park, Ashurst New Forest Train Station is a lovely gateway for those looking to explore the lush landscapes of this celebrated area. Whether you're a local commuter or an enthusiastic traveler, this station offers you access to a multitude of destinations and is only a short journey from larger rail hubs.
Ashurst New Forest may not boast a bustling ticket office, but purchasing and collecting tickets couldn't be more straightforward. Convenient ticket machines are at your disposal where you can purchase or collect anything bought online. They are accessible and can accommodate Disabled Persons Railcard discounts, adding convenience and peace of mind for all travelers. Although there's no ticket office, there's a help point and CCTV to ensure your safety and provide basic information.
Accessibility is a focus here, with step-free access available to Platform 1, making it easier for those traveling towards Southampton and London. Platform 2 requires a bit of effort as access is via a stepped footbridge or an external path. Unfortunately, station amenities like waiting rooms, toilets, and refreshment facilities are not available. However, for those cycling around the picturesque New Forest, there are 22 bicycle spaces including lockers and racks.

Huyton train station is a convenient location for travelers in Merseyside, offering a gateway to numerous destinations across Northern England. Whether you're commuting for work or setting off on a leisure journey, Huyton station is equipped to serve the needs of both daily commuters and occasional rail travelers alike. Let's delve into what makes Huyton train station an essential transit hub, including insights on its facilities, accessible services, and popular travel routes.
The station opens its ticket office doors early, from 5:40 AM to 00:10 AM on weekdays, ensuring you can purchase or collect your tickets with ease. With ticket machines available, and the ability to collect tickets bought online, planning your journey at Huyton is hassle-free. The station has been designed for accessibility with features like induction loops and accessible ticket machines. A noteworthy point is the level access available throughout the station, making it a Category A station for accessibility.
For those with special needs, staff assistance is available every day, and you can use the helpline service 24/7 to arrange for special travel assistance via the Passenger Assist program.
Huyton station serves as a key node with connections to various modes of transportation. A dedicated rail replacement bus service operates when necessary, while ample taxi services are also accessible. Located just 250 yards away is the main bus station, further complementing the transport links for passengers.
The lack of bicycle hire services might be a hindrance for some cyclists, but there's accommodating bicycle storage available within the car park for those riding their own bikes.
